If you're in a fair fight, you didn't plan it properly.
-- Nick Lappos, Chief R&D Pilot, Sikorsky Aircraft.


Go in quickly - Punch Hard - Get out!
-- Flight Lieutenant Adolphus G. 'Sailor' Malan, RSAAF, W.W.II.


Know and use all the capabilities in your airplane. If you don't, sooner or
later, some guy who does use them all will kick your ass.
-- Dave 'Preacher' Pace


Aggressiveness was a fundamental to success in air-to-air combat and if you
ever caught a fighter pilot in a defensive mood you had him licked before
you started shooting.
-- Captain David McCampbell, USN, leading U.S. Navy ace in W.W.II.

Fighting in the air is not sport. It is scientific murder.
-- Eddie Rickenbacker, 'Fighting the Flying Circus,' 1919.
